Top 5 Mech Games Performance in Tunisia Q4 2025
Explore the performance of the top 5 mech games in Tunisia during Q4 2025, highlighting trends in downloads and active users.
In the fourth quarter of 2025, the mech gaming category on a unified platform in Tunisia showcased varied performances across the top five games. This data, sourced from Sensor Tower, provides insights into weekly downloads and active users.
Smash Car: Robot Racing from FireKula, saw a fluctuating trend in weekly downloads, peaking at approximately 3.1K in the last week of December. Active users initially dipped from 4.3K to 2.5K by early December but rebounded to 4.5K by the end of the quarter.
Tear Them All: Robot fighting by Freeplay Inc maintained a steady download rate, with numbers mostly ranging between 300 and 500 weekly. Active users hovered around 7K throughout the quarter, displaying minor fluctuations.
Marble Clash: Fun Shooter, developed by MAD PIXEL, experienced a decline in downloads from 521 to around 230 weekly. Active users also decreased from 2K to 1.4K by the end of December.
War Robots Multiplayer Battles by MYGAMES MENA FZ LLC had modest revenue, peaking at $38 in October. Downloads showed a downward trajectory from 661 to 116 weekly, while active users saw a drop from 684 to 290 during the quarter.
Finally, Mechangelion - Robot Fighting by MOONEE PUBLISHING LTD had downloads decrease from 432 to 150 weekly. Active users saw a moderate decline from 5K to 4K by the end of the quarter.
